Ingredients
To make this delightful Pão de Mel Recheado Fofinho, you’ll need the following ingredients:
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up honey
- 1 cup sugar
- 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1/2 cup milk
- 1/2 cup vegetable oil
- 2 large eggs
- 1 tablespoon baking powder
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/2 teaspoon ground ginger
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- Filling options: dulce de leche, chocolate ganache, or fruit preserves
Full ingredient list with measurements is provided in the printable recipe card below.
How to Make the Recipe
Now, let’s dive into the fun part—making these delicious treats!
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a muffin tin or line it with paper liners.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the flour, sugar, cocoa powder, baking powder, cinnamon, ginger, and salt. Mix well.
- In another bowl, whisk together the honey, milk, vegetable oil, and eggs until smooth.
-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ients, stirring until just combined. Be careful not to overmix!
- Fill each muffin cup halfway with the batter. Add a spoonful of your chosen filling in the center, then cover with more batter until the cups are about 3/4 full.
- Bake for 20-25 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
- Let them cool in the pan for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

Make Ahead and Storage
If you’re planning to make these sweet treats ahead of time, here are some storage tips:
- Store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
- For longer storage, freeze them in a single layer,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ag for up to 3 months.
- Thaw at room temperature before serving, or warm them slightly in the microwave for a few seconds.

Pão de Mel Recheado Fofinho com 3 Opções de Recheio
Ingredients
Baking Ingredients
- 1 cup milk
- 1/2 cup honey
- 1 cup brown sugar
- 1/4 cup refined sugar (to balance flavor)
- 1/4 cup melted butter
- 2 tbsp cocoa powder
- 1/2 cup chocolate powder 50%
- 2 tsp cinnamon powder
- 1 tsp clove powder
- 2 cups flour of wheat, sifted
- 2 tsp baking powder
- 1 tsp bicarbonate of soda
- a pinch salt
- 500 g creamy dulce de leche (with walnuts)
- 1/2 cup chopped walnuts (for filling)
- 1 can cooked condensed milk (pressure cooked for 20 min)
- 1/2 cup moist shredded coconut (for filling)
- 1 can condensed milk (for creamy brigadeiro)
- 2 tbsp cocoa powder (for brigadeiro)
- 1 tbsp butter (for brigadeiro)
- 1/2 cup cream of milk (100g)
Chocolate for coating
- 500 g semi-sweet or blend chocolate
Instructions
- Combine milk, honey, sugars, butter, cocoa, cinnamon, and clove. Mix well.
- Add fl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Mix until smooth.
- Bake in preheated oven at 180°C (356°F) for 20 minutes.
- Prepare fillings: dulce de leche with walnuts, cooked condensed milk with coconut, and brigadeiro with cocoa and butter.
- Assemble the filled cakes, then coat with melted chocolate.
